Partial Differential Equations by Wolfgang Arendt

This textbook introduces the study of partial differential equations using both analytical and numerical methods. Throughout, three fundamental examples are studied with different tools: Poisson's equation, the heat equation, and the wave equation on Euclidean domains.

“This book would make a good textbook because of the broad selection of materialThe book devotes at least some space to every aspect of PDEs one might expect to see in an introductory graduate level course, and then some. An instructor wanting to emphasize one aspect or another may find enough material in the book. … The spectrum of material from concrete to abstract gives a well-rounded introduction to partial differential equations.” (John D. Cook, MAA Reviews, December 31, 2023)

Wolfgang Arendt is Senior Professor of Analysis at Ulm University. His research areas are functional analysis and partial differential equations.

Karsten Urban is Professor of Numerical Mathematics at Ulm University. His research interests include numerical methods for partial differential equations, especially with concrete applications in science and technology.
